Surgical treatment for mitral regurgitation associated with secundum atrial septal defect

Abstract: We reviewed 25 patients who underwent a mitral valvuloplasty, from 1984 to 1996, for mitral regurgitation (MR) associated with atrial septal defect (ASD). Mean grade of MR was 2.3 +/- 0.7. The locations of mitral valve lesion were as follows; Postero-medial side of the anterior leaflet (AML) (11 patients: 44%), posteromedial side to center of the AML (7 patients: 28%), whole of the AML (5 patients: 20%), center of the AML (1 patient: 4%), posteromedial side of the posterior leaflet (PML) (1 patient: 4%).
